The National Football League (NFL) protects 32 teams, thousands of employees, and venues worldwide through a small Global Security Operations Center (GSOC) intelligence team of seven. Faced with the need to maintain continuous, global situational awareness—made more difficult by COVID-19 remote work and limited staff—the NFL turned to Dataminr and its Dataminr Pulse service to monitor emerging risks in real time.

Dataminr Pulse delivered hyperlocal, real-time alerts from hundreds of thousands of public sources to the GSOC via mobile app and email, enabling split-second decisions and 24/7 visibility beyond the team’s size. Dataminr was the first platform to alert the NFL to the December 25, 2020 Nashville RV bombing—providing early line-of-sight well before major news—and has since helped the league inform stakeholders quickly, sustain continuous monitoring with minimal staffing, and plan international events like the NFL London Games.
